Download-center7.top

Website Ranking Data
Current Alexa Rank

458,783

Updated Aug 22 2017
Historical Rank
Estimated Visitors

6,648

Daily Unique Visitors

206,089

Monthly Visitors

2,473,068

Yearly Visitors
Related sites